Supercharge Your Digestion: Simple Steps for Optimal Gut Health

Nurture your internal ecosystem and boost your overall well-being with these easy strategies. Prioritize a balanced diet rich in fiber from fruits, vegetables, and whole grains to fuel your gut bacteria. Incorporate fermented foods like yogurt, kefir, and sauerkraut to introduce beneficial bacteria. Staying adequately hydrated is crucial for efficient digestion, so aim for sufficient of water throughout the day. Regular exercise can also stimulate healthy gut function.

A Look at the Gut-Brain Axis: Boosting Your Digestion and Mood

Recent research has shed light on a fascinating link between our digestive system and our mental state. This relationship, known as the gut-brain axis, involves complex signals between the trillions of bacteria in our gut and the brain. These microbes play a crucial role in controlling various bodily processes, including mood, rest, and even defenses.

By supporting a healthy gut microbiome through habitual changes, we can positively impact both our digestive health and emotional balance.
